Laurent Chambaud took office at the head of the School of Advanced Studies in Public Health. As a public health doctor and inspector-general of social affairs, since June 2012 he has been adviser in charge of organizing and coordinating public health and safety policy with the Minister of Social Affairs and the Ministry of Social Affairs. health, Marisol Touraine. Laurent Chambaud began his career in maternal childcare (PMI) from 1979 to 1980.
He moved to Quebec where he worked as a public health physician in the Quebec network of community health until 1987 and obtained a master's degree in community health from the Université de Montreal.
